I. The Foundation: Infrastructure and Connectivity

At its core, the internet relies on an extensive infrastructure of servers, data centers, and a vast network of cables spanning the globe. Fiber-optic cables, satellites, and wireless connections collectively form the intricate web that facilitates data transfer.

II. Protocols and Languages: The Internet’s Common Tongue

Protocols like TCP/IP serve as the foundation for internet communication. They ensure that devices can transmit and receive data universally. Programming languages like HTML, CSS, and JavaScript enable the creation of the web pages we interact with daily.

III. Search Engines and Indexing: Navigating the Digital Landscape

Search engines, powered by complex algorithms, play a pivotal role in making sense of the vast expanse of information available online. They index and rank content, ensuring that users can quickly find relevant information.

IV. Cybersecurity: Safeguarding the Virtual Realm

As the internet facilitates seamless communication, the importance of cybersecurity cannot be overstated. Encryption, firewalls, and other security measures are in place to protect sensitive data from cyber threats, ensuring a secure online environment.

V. The Role of ISPs: Connecting Users to the World Wide Web

Internet Service Providers (ISPs) act as bridges, connecting users to the internet. Whether through broadband, DSL, or mobile networks, ISPs enable individuals and businesses to access the vast resources available online.

VI. The Evolution of Internet Speeds: From Dial-Up to Fiber Optics

Over the years, internet speeds have undergone a remarkable evolution. What once started with dial-up connections has transformed into high-speed broadband and fiber-optic networks, enabling faster and more reliable data transmission.

VII. The Internet of Things (IoT): A Connected Future

The rise of IoT has brought about a new era of connectivity. Everyday devices, from smart home appliances to wearable gadgets, are now interconnected, exchanging data and enhancing our daily lives.
